Harry Frank SMERDON

SMERDON, Harry Frank

Service Number: 5185
Enlisted: 29 November 1915, Brisbane, Queensland
Last Rank: Private
Last Unit: 47th Infantry Battalion
Born: Mitchell, Queensland, Australia, 11 December 1894
Home Town: Brisbane, Queensland
Schooling: Mitchell State School
Occupation: Farmer
Died: Killed in Action, Dernancourt, France, 5 April 1918, aged 23 years
Cemetery: No known grave - "Known Unto God"
Villers-Bretonneux Memorial
Memorials: Australian War Memorial Roll of Honour, Mitchell War Memorial
